TAKING CARE OF UNEXPECTED PROBLEMS

ENGINE WILL NOT START

Possible Cause
Fuel valve lever OFF.
Engine switch OFF.
Out of fuel.
Bad fuel; generator stored without
treating or draining gasoline, or
refueled with bad gasoline.
Low oil level caused Oil Alert to
stop engine.
Spark plug faulty, fouled, or
improperly gapped.
Spark plug wet with fuel
(flooded engine).
Fuel filter restricted, carburetor
malfunction, ignition malfunction,
valves stuck, etc.
Correction
Turn lever ON (p. 22).
Turn engine switch to ON (p. 23).
Refuel (p. 42).
Drain fuel tank and carburetor
(p. 63).
Refuel with fresh gasoline
(p. 42).
Add oil (p. 44).
Turn engine switch to OFF and
then restart the engine.
Gap or replace spark plug (p. 49).
Dry and reinstall spark plug.
Take the generator to an
authorized Honda servicing dealer,
or refer to the shop manual.
